打造高效AI模型需要从零到一进行全面规划,包括明确问题、选择合适的算法和工具、数据预处理、模型训练、评估和优化等步骤。要明确AI模型的目标和任务,选择合适的算法和工具,如深度学习、强化学习等。对数据进行预处理,包括清洗、标准化、归一化等,以提高模型的准确性和泛化能力。在模型训练阶段,需要选择合适的训练策略和参数,如批处理大小、学习率等,并使用交叉验证等方法来评估模型的性能。在模型评估阶段,使用适当的评估指标来衡量模型的性能,如准确率、召回率等。对模型进行优化,包括调整模型结构、参数调整等,以提高模型的效率和性能。整个过程中需要不断迭代和调整,以获得最佳的AI模型效果。

在当今的数字化时代,人工智能(AI)已成为推动各行各业发展的关键技术,无论是医疗诊断、金融分析、还是智能制造,AI模型的应用都极大地提高了效率与准确性,构建一个高效、精准的AI模型并非易事,它需要扎实的理论基础、精心的数据准备、巧妙的算法选择以及持续的优化迭代,本文将详细介绍如何从零开始打造一个高效的AI模型,并最终在文章末尾进行总结。

打造高效AI模型,从零到一的全面指南

一、明确目标与问题定义

一切的开始都源自于一个清晰的问题定义,在着手构建AI模型之前,首先要明确你的目标是什么,即你想要解决的具体问题是什么,是进行图像识别以检测疾病征兆,还是预测股票市场的走势?明确的目标能帮助你聚焦问题,选择最合适的模型类型和算法。

二、数据收集与预处理

数据是AI模型的“燃料”,高质量的数据集是构建有效模型的基础,这一阶段包括:

数据收集:根据问题需求,从可靠的来源收集数据,确保数据的多样性和代表性,避免偏见和噪声。

数据清洗:去除重复、错误或不完整的数据记录,处理缺失值和异常值。

特征工程:从原始数据中提取有用的特征,这可能包括数据转换、归一化、标准化等操作,以提升模型的性能和泛化能力。

三、选择合适的模型与算法

根据问题的性质(如监督学习、无监督学习或强化学习),选择最合适的模型架构和算法,对于图像识别任务,卷积神经网络(CNN)是常用的选择;而对于自然语言处理(NLP),循环神经网络(RNN)或其变体Transformer可能更为合适,考虑模型的复杂度与计算资源之间的平衡,避免过度拟合或欠拟合。

四、模型训练与验证

训练:使用预处理后的数据集对模型进行训练,通过迭代优化算法(如梯度下降)来调整模型参数,以最小化损失函数。

验证:采用交叉验证等方法将数据集分为训练集、验证集和测试集,确保模型在未见过的数据上也能表现良好,避免过拟合。

调参:通过调整超参数(如学习率、批大小等),优化模型的性能,这一过程往往需要多次尝试和实验。

五、模型评估与部署

评估:使用测试集评估模型的性能,常用的指标包括准确率、召回率、F1分数等,根据具体任务选择合适的评估标准,进行A/B测试或使用其他基准模型进行对比,以验证改进的有效性。

部署:将训练好的模型部署到实际生产环境中,确保其能够稳定运行并满足业务需求,这包括接口设计、错误处理和性能监控等。

六、持续优化与迭代

构建一个优秀的AI模型是一个持续的过程,随着新数据的加入和业务需求的变更,应定期对模型进行回顾和优化:

反馈循环:收集用户或业务部门的反馈,了解模型在实际应用中的表现,并据此进行改进。

技术更新:跟踪最新的研究进展和技术发展,如新算法的发布、更高效的硬件等,适时将这些新技术融入模型中。

打造一个高效AI模型是一个涉及多学科知识、需要细心与耐心的过程,从明确问题定义到数据预处理,从模型选择到评估部署,每一步都至关重要,成功的关键在于不断迭代优化,保持对技术发展的敏感度,以及持续的实践与学习,没有一劳永逸的解决方案,只有不断进步的旅程,通过上述步骤的严格执行和对细节的关注,我们可以逐步构建出既智能又可靠的AI模型,为解决复杂问题提供强有力的支持。